在信息爆炸的时代,数据的价值日益凸显。Python作为一种强大的编程语言,与其丰富的库一起,为爬虫程序的开发提供了得天独厚的优势。本文将探讨如何使用Python构建一个爬虫APP程序,以及其背后的思维逻辑。
什么是Python爬虫APP程序?
Python爬虫APP程序是一个利用Python编写的应用程序,用于从互联网上自动获取数据。这些程序通常包含一个用户界面,允许用户指定爬取任务、查看进度和结果,并管理爬取到的数据。
为什么需要Python爬虫APP程序?
1.自动化:自动化的数据抓取可以节省大量时间和劳动力。
2.实时性:实时获取最新数据,对于市场分析和决策至关重要。
3.定制化:用户可以根据自己的需求定制爬虫任务。
4.数据挖掘:从大量非结构化数据中提取有价值的信息。
构建Python爬虫APP程序的思维逻辑
1. 需求分析
在开始编程之前,首先要明确APP的目标用户、功能需求和数据源。这包括确定要爬取的网站、数据类型和预期的使用场景。
2. 设计架构
设计APP的整体架构,包括数据抓取、数据处理、数据存储和用户界面等模块。
3. 选择合适的工具和库
Python有许多库可以用来构建爬虫,如Requests、BeautifulSoup、Scrapy、Sel